Allyne Miertschin


I, Patricia Swayze Larsen, moved with my parents, James Graham Urban Swayze and Rubie Lange Swayze, from Thorndale, TX to San Antonio during WWII. I was eight years old (1942)and on a return visit to my grandmother, Helen Urban Swayze, in Thorndale when I wrote the following to my parents which I think will be of some interest to the family of Allyne Miertschin Summerlin. Allyne was the daughter of Ernst Adolph Miertschin of Thorndale married to Harold Manning Summerlin of Thorndale, TX.

Dear Mother and Dad, How are you. Allyne Summerlin had a 8 lb. baby Boy. They named him Herald Manieg (Note: At eight the spelling was off but this would be the namesake son of Harold Manning Summerlin. The next line refers to the father, Harold Manning Summerlin): Herald came through on a train. He threw a note. It said he was going to God knows where. ( My childhood letter concludes with 6000 dozen xxxx to my parents.)

Allyne's husband, Harold Manning Summerlin, would have been on a troop train going through Thorndale. I recall, as a child, seeing these young men in uniform waving from the trains. The railroad line runs right through town so everyone was aware when a train was coming.
